Dominion East Ohio seeks higher base rates

7/24/2007

LIMA, Ohio Dominion East Ohio gas company will request a change in its base rates, the first since 1983, that will raise the average monthly gas bills by $1.32 for residents in six northwest Ohio counties starting next spring.

The utility expects to file its request with the Public Utilities Commission of Ohio by mid-August. Base rates are for gas transmission, maintenance, and pipeline construction everything but the cost of gas.

Dominion East, of Cleveland, has 78,000 customers in western Ohio, including 45,000 in Allen County, 1,300 in Hancock County, 3,500 in Hardin County, 200 in Paulding County, 3,000 in Putnam County, and 5,000 in Van Wert County.
